A day in the life
Meet and exceed sales targets and monitor personal sales data and reports
Target businesses in the assigned area and visit each established Lamar client as well as competitor clients in a specified time frame
Exhibit working knowledge of local and national competition
Cluster accounts to work them efficiently
Identify potential growth areas and open new accounts
Use Lamar computer tools to locate prospects and follow up on leads, as well as prepare proposals, written presentations, and research
Develop presentation skills by utilizing computer tools, and present to clients on a regular basis
Develop new product knowledge and selling skills
Actively participate in sales meetings, regional meetings, seminars, and trade shows
Perform administrative duties, such as:
Maintain daily, weekly, and monthly sales plans a month in advance
Follow up on all client production orders and problem‑solve any issues that may arise
Maintain organized and up‑to‑date records of clients and sales activity
Physical demands and work environment
Work environment is a combination of an office and field, making sales calls and servicing existing accounts
Physical demands include light lifting, seeing (reading, color distinction, acuity, depth perception, peripheral vision), sitting less than 50% of the time, standing, talking, turning, and walking
Nights spent away from home traveling constitute less than 10%
